Introduction: In today's fast-paced business environment, project management professionals are constantly seeking ways to improve their efficiency and productivity. One unconventional but effective approach gaining popularity is incorporating fitness challenges into project management practices. By fostering a healthy and active work environment, project teams can enhance collaboration, motivation, and overall project success. In this article, we will explore the benefits of integrating fitness challenges into project management and how they can positively impact both individuals and teams. 1. Promoting Physical and Mental Well-being: Long hours in front of a computer screen and high-stress levels are common in project management. Fitness challenges encourage individuals to prioritize their health and well-being by incorporating physical activity into their daily routine. Regular exercise releases endorphins, helping to reduce stress, improve focus, and enhance overall mental well-being. By taking care of their physical and mental health, project managers and team members can approach their tasks with increased energy and motivation. 2. Building Team Cohesion: Fitness challenges provide an excellent opportunity for project teams to build camaraderie and strengthen bonds. Encouraging team members to participate in group activities such as group workouts, walking challenges, or even team sports fosters a sense of unity and cooperation. When individuals work together towards common fitness goals, they develop a sense of trust and rely on each other for support. This camaraderie translates into improved teamwork and communication throughout the project. 3. Enhancing Productivity: Regular physical activity is proven to improve productivity and focus. When project managers and team members engage in fitness challenges, they are more likely to experience heightened levels of energy and concentration. Exercise boosts blood flow to the brain, increasing cognitive function and creativity. By incorporating short breaks for physical activity or encouraging team members to take part in fitness challenges, project managers can help prevent burnout, increase productivity, and maintain a fresh perspective on the project's goals and objectives. 4. Setting and Achieving Goals: Project management professionals are familiar with setting goals and achieving milestones. Fitness challenges offer an additional arena for setting personal and team goals. Whether it's completing a certain number of steps per day, running a marathon, or achieving a specific fitness target, fitness challenges allow individuals and teams to apply their goal-setting skills in a different context. Regularly achieving fitness goals boosts confidence, provides a sense of accomplishment, and helps project teams stay motivated even when facing project hurdles. 5. Fostering Healthy Competition: Introducing friendly competition through fitness challenges can be an effective way to motivate individuals and teams in project management. Whether it's encouraging team members to outdo each other's step count or organizing a fitness challenge leaderboard, a healthy level of competition can spur individuals to engage in physical activities more enthusiastically. Utilizing gamification elements in fitness challenges can further enhance team motivation and encourage a spirit of friendly rivalry, ultimately leading to increased engagement and project success. Conclusion: As project management professionals strive for continuous improvement, integrating fitness challenges into their work practices can yield remarkable benefits. By prioritizing physical and mental well-being, fostering team cohesion, boosting productivity, setting and achieving fitness goals, and introducing healthy competition, project managers can create a healthier and more motivated work environment.
